Principles of nutrition of fallow deer (dama dama)
FRIEDBERGEROVÁ, Eliška
My bachelor thesis deals with literary sources describing the fallow deer (dama dama), their biology, ethology, feeding and the nutrients necessary for this species. It also focuses on the fallow deer farming, its history and requirements, including the legislation. The thesis presents a draft of a feeding concept for farmed fallow deer. This concept is based on an experiment, which has taken place at a private farm Mnich near Kardašova Řečice in collaboration with Výzkumný ústav živočišné výroby Praha Uhříněves. The results of the experiment have become the ground for comparison and the constitution of the most efficient feed intake.

Influence of exothermic sleaves on solidification of aluminium alloys
Zajíček, Roman ; Krutiš, Vladimír (referee) ; Roučka, Jaromír (advisor)
The master’s thesis deals with the influence of the exothermic risers on the solidification of aluminum alloys. The work is divided into three parts. The first theoretical part describes the differences of properties of cast aluminum alloys compared to other based metals, especially iron alloys. It also describes the methodology of designing risers, composition of exothermic mixtures and finally gives an overview on the simulation programs on the market, their application in foundry practice and briefly explains how to define the material in the simulation program ProCAST. The second part describes the experimental measurement of the solidification time of aluminum alloy AlSi7Mg0,3 in the sand form with exothermic riser. The final section describes the simulation of experimental measurements. Further with help of simulation software it is tried to find the general principles that have an influence on feed module rate of exothermic riser.

Evaluation of cattle rearing on the family farm
VRHEL, Marek
This bachelor thesis is focused on the evaluation of production and reproductive performances of the Jan Vrhel family farm herd in the period 2007 - 2013 and then compared with yearbooks tracking periods with the herds of businesses with established KU (performance testing). The basic economic fundamentals of business profitability were also evaluated , which indicate that the business is sustainable only by contributing grants. Technological methods of rearing calves and heifers were evaluated as well and point to a lower level of breeding and reproductive labor. According to the prescribed diet and analysis of compound feed, it possible to evaluate the status and quality of feeding and nutrition, which is derived from high-quality farm produced feed. Overall evaluation of feeding and nutrition of the cattle in the family business Jan Vrhel, is good. Milk yield was evaluated according to the amount of sold milk and the state of the dairy cows. The evaluation showed that the family business dairy cows are slightly below the average dairy herd with established KU (performance testing)in Czech Republic in the period 2007 -2013. Overall, the Jan Vrhel farm is below the average herd in the Czech Republic with established KU, but due to good investment and improving reproductive and breeding work would be possible to achieve optimal values of all the quality indicators.
